开发微信网页,了解网页授权成功与否的关键在于验证回调URL中的code。当用户授权成功后,微信会将code通过回调URL传递给开发者。开发者需要关注此code,并通过特定的API来换取网页授权的access_token。
获取access_token是验证授权成功的关键步骤。此过程包含两个主要部分:通过code换取access_token和使用access_token获取用户信息。
在换取access_token时,开发者需要确保遵守API的请求参数,尤其是确保redirect_uri设置正确,以确保code的安全传输。若授权成功,将返回包含access_token的JSON数据包;反之,错误的code或不正确的参数设置会导致返回错误的JSON数据包。
获取用户信息阶段,开发者需确保所使用的scope权限为snsapi_userinfo。这将允许开发者获取到用户的详细信息,如昵称、头像、性别等。同样,此过程也需通过API并利用正确的access_token和openid来进行。
若在开发过程中遇到问题,可参考开发者文档或加入技术社区进行交流学习。DotNetGuide技术社区提供了一定的技术支持和资源,包括相关的文章教程,便于开发者深入了解微信网页开发技术。
总结,微信网页授权的成功与否可通过验证code和获取access_token的过程来判断。正确设置参数、遵循API规则是确保授权流程顺畅的关键。
本文如未解决您的问题请添加抖音号:51dongshi(抖音搜索懂视),直接咨询即可。